# Plagiarism Detection for Amharic text
This project implements a plagiarism detection system for the Amharic language using the **Doc2Vec** model. It provides a pipeline for data preprocessing, model training, and similarity computation, which serves as the foundation for a FastAPI server.
## Workflow
### 1. **Data Preprocessing**
- Raw text is cleaned to prepare it for training and inference.
- Stopwords are removed, and unnecessary characters are filtered out.
- Text data is tokenized and transformed into a format suitable for the **Doc2Vec** model.
### 2. **Model Training**
- The **Doc2Vec** model is trained on the preprocessed text data using Gensim.
- Trained embeddings are saved for use in inference tasks.
### 3. **Similarity Computation**
- The trained **Doc2Vec** model is used to calculate document similarities.
- Cosine similarity is computed between the vectors of input documents.
- The system identifies plagiarized sections by comparing sentences or text segments.
